What are the most expensive homes sold in Pocket/Greenhaven last week?
A house in Sacramento that sold for $936,000 tops the list of the most expensive real estate sales in Pocket/Greenhaven in the past week.
In total, 8 real estate sales were registered in the area during the last week, with an average price of $598,250. The average price per square foot was $382.
The prices in the list below concern real estate sales where the title was created during the week of March 28, even if the property may have been sold earlier.
